My licence was suspended with immediate effect by hand delivered letter this Monday afternoon on the 16/11/15 citing section 61(1) and the Councils consideration that I am not fit and proper and a potential risk to the public !!!!! On 17/11/15 I went to the Licensing office and handed over my badge and was told I would be called in for a formal hearing.

Last week on Thursday I had been called by a Licensing Officer that a fellow driver had complained to Licensing that I had been "talking about him to school escorts and children that we carry, in a manner that could be seen as inappropriate" ! I told the Officer that the gentleman was a pratt and that I had not talked to him for over a year, and that following an argument he had had with another one of our drivers on the day before - he was some how involving me now. Also I said, if the Officer had any complaint from a child or an Escort, I would happily come in to see him. The Officer took this as being "obstructive and uncooperative" and said he would call me in formally and [b][b][i]if I didn't attend my licence would be suspended/revoked[/b][/i][/b]. The other driver and I were both at the same school (pupil referral unit) and I was already parked in the school car park. When the other driver drove in I looked at him and he began to smile/smirk !!!! My child came and I set off. On the way home we were in a long line of traffic, the other driver behind me although I got out of the car to go into my boot, my eyes caught him laughing again. I went to his window, he put his window down a couple of centimetres and I said "what you playing at" ? He stuck two fingers at me and said "fukk Off". As I moved back I bumped into his wing mirror and impulsively lashed out, thus knocking the mirror backwards. The driver got out, pushed his mirror back into its original position (no damage) !!! Then rather than confront me he ran to the other side of the road asking a stopped driver "did you see that and can he have his number " ? By this time I had driven off and the traffic in front had not even moved thus indicating how little time I had been out of the car. That driver rung the Police, Licensing and our own Taxi company I later found out.
The issue now is that :-
- I behaved in an aggressive manner in full public view.

- Caused great concern to the child in the other vehicle.
- Left a vulnerable 8 year old in a line of traffic on his own in my vehicle.
I know I did wrong !!!! So please don't comment on that. I have had issues with this driver since last December and have evidence of his provocation towards me (which I don't want to discuss here). There are mitigating circumstances, and lots of self incriminating texts he has sent me over the last year including one in which he apologises for heading head on for me on a narrow road !!!!! Bearing in mind, all these factors which I will explain in detail at the hearing to establish mitigating instances that made me react in such a manner.
Your advice as to what could happen ? What steps I should take ? would be greatly appreciated. It is nearing Christmas, and I have not worked since Monday ! I don't even know when this hearing will take place !

Advice stop pleading guilty on a public forum for a start then consult your Union!

all complaints against you must be in writing demand a copy of the complaint, then take advice! in private not on here !!

Being off the road is unfortunately a likely event if you deny yourself representation, never represent yourself i wouldnt nor would any experienced Union official.

The council have to send a section 300 notice telling you that you have 21 days to appeal or your appeal will be “out of time” and the courts will refuse to hear.
